PlayStation Day 08: Killzone 2 coming in 2009

PS3 News | Sony making room for Resistance?
Sony's David Reeves has confirmed that Killzone 2 won't be released in Europe (and most probably, Australia) until February 2009.

The game is currently playable at the European PlayStation Day, but won't make Christmas, which is a bit of a shame. Currently this release date has only been confirmed for Europe, with no word yet on whether Killzone 2 will be out this year in the US, we'll let you know when we find out.
